Webneutral soils. As most of the organic P inputs to soil are phosphate diesters, it therefore seems likely that phosphodiesterase activity regulates labile organic P turnover in pasture soils. The low phosphodiesterase activity in acidic soils may be linked to the dominance of fungi or an effect of sorption on the enzyme.
